Google Rolls Out Material 3 Expressive to Pixel 6, Pixel Tablet, Chrome Android
Google is rolling out its Material 3 Expressive redesign to Pixel devices released since 2021, including the Pixel 6 and newer models, as well as the Pixel Tablet. This update introduces customizable features such as Live Effects for lock screen wallpapers, enhanced contact cards, and a redesigned Quick Settings pane to improve usability. Alongside these UI enhancements, Google is adding Adaptive Audio to Pixel Buds Pro 2, which adjusts sound based on surroundings and includes new gestures for call management. Pixel Watch users gain on-wrist navigation integration with Google Maps, and Gboard receives AI-powered writing tools that offer tone revision and grammar correction while preserving user privacy. Additionally, Android now supports simultaneous pairing of two LE Audio Bluetooth headphones, allowing shared listening experiences, with the option to create QR codes for group audio sharing. Google's Chrome app for Android is also receiving the Material 3 Expressive makeover, featuring modernized rounded buttons, an updated three-dot menu, and refreshed tab grid designs to enhance user interaction.
